使用 Pd-PEPPSI-IPent 实现仲烷基卤化物与芳基/杂芳基卤化物的 Negishi 交叉偶联。

Negishi cross-coupling of secondary alkylzinc halides with aryl/heteroaryl halides using Pd-PEPPSI-IPent.

机构信息

Department of Chemistry, York University 4700 Keele Street, Toronto, ON, M3J1P3, Canada.

出版信息

Chem Commun (Camb). 2011 May 14;47(18):5181-3. doi: 10.1039/c0cc04835f. Epub 2011 Feb 1.

DOI:10.1039/c0cc04835f
PMID:21286604
Abstract

Pd-PEPPSI-IPent has proven to be an excellent catalyst for the Negishi cross-coupling reaction of secondary alkylzinc reagents with a wide variety of aryl/heteroaryl halides. Importantly, β-hydride elimination/migratory insertion of the organometallic leading to the production of isomeric coupling products has been significantly reduced using the highly-hindered Ipent ligand.
